Wadi Rum Desert Adventure

Wadi Rum, often called the “Valley of the Moon,” is a breathtaking desert wilderness with stunning landscapes of red sand dunes, towering sandstone mountains, and narrow canyons. Here are some adventurous activities you can enjoy in Wadi Rum:

    • Desert Jeep Safaris: Explore the vast desert in a 4×4 jeep, visiting ancient petroglyphs, natural rock arches, and stunning viewpoints.
    • Camel Trekking: Embark on a camel trek through the desert, immersing yourself in the serene desert surroundings.
    • Hot Air Balloon Ride: Soar above Wadi Rum in a hot air balloon for a unique perspective of the Martian-like landscapes.
    • Rock Climbing and Hiking: Wadi Rum offers excellent rock climbing opportunities for climbers of all levels, as well as hiking trails through the desert.

Hiking the Jordan Trail

The Jordan Trail is a long-distance hiking trail that stretches over 650 kilometers, taking you through diverse landscapes, from forests and valleys to deserts and canyons. It’s an ideal adventure for hikers and nature lovers, offering the chance to experience Jordan’s natural beauty and culture along the way.

Diving and Snorkeling in Aqaba

Aqaba, Jordan’s coastal city on the Red Sea, is a paradise for underwater enthusiasts. The Red Sea is renowned for its clear waters, vibrant coral reefs, and diverse marine life. Adventure seekers can enjoy:

    • Scuba Diving: Explore coral reefs teeming with colorful fish, turtles, and other marine creatures. Aqaba offers various dive sites suitable for both beginners and experienced divers.
    • Snorkeling: Snorkel in the crystal-clear waters of the Red Sea, where you can witness the beauty of the underwater world without the need for scuba gear.
    • Wreck Diving: Discover sunken ships and artificial reefs, such as the Cedar Pride wreck, which have become home to marine life.

Canyoning in Wadi Mujib

Wadi Mujib is often referred to as the “Grand Canyon of Jordan.” It offers a thrilling canyoning experience for adventure seekers:

    • Canyoning: Navigate through the dramatic canyons, waterfalls, and pools of Wadi Mujib, with the help of guides and safety equipment. The adventure involves swimming, climbing, and rappelling down waterfalls.
    • Hiking Trails: For those seeking a less intense adventure, there are hiking trails in Wadi Mujib that provide stunning views and access to the wadis without the need for canyoning.

Do I Need A Guide for Exploring Wadi Rum?

While you can explore certain areas on your own, hiring a Bedouin guide is highly recommended. Guides provide local insights, ensure safety, and take you to hidden gems that aren’t accessible without expert knowledge.

Is Canyoning in Wadi Mujib Suitable for Beginners?

Yes, there are beginner-friendly routes in Wadi Mujib. However, all participants should be comfortable with water and basic climbing. Safety gear and professional guides are always provided.

Can I Combine Petra and Wadi Rum in One Trip?

Absolutely! Many travelers visit Petra and Wadi Rum together since they are only a few hours apart. You can explore Petra’s ancient wonders by day and enjoy stargazing in Wadi Rum by night.
